1. Noun
Noun: Collateral Dance; Plural noun: Collateral Dances

1. Unwilling bystander who doesn't want participate in a dance, but nevertheless gets involved by influences from peer pressure, drunk party-goers and other external sources.

2. Verb
Verb: Collateral Dance; 3rd person present: Collateral Dances; past tense: Collateral Danced; past participle: Collateral Danced; gerund or present participle: Collateral Dancing

1. The act of involving an unwilling bystander in a (group)dance, thereby making this victim a Collateral Dance.
1.1.
"John wasn't planning to join in on the Macarena, but when his drunk friends pulled him in the middle of the dancefloor he just had to dance."

"Yeah man, he totally was a Collateral Dance"

2.1.
"Dude, Danielle has been sticking to her seat all night, we should totally get her on the dancefloor!"

"Oh my god yes, we just have to Collateral Dance her"
